Alice Florine Benney passed away peacefully on December 25, 2023, at the age of 99, in
Dripping Springs, Texas. Born on August 1, 1924, in
Ranger, Texas, to Jesse and Pearlie Nixon, Alice's life was a testament to her resilience and unwavering spirit.
Alice grew up during a time of simplicity and hard work. She graduated from Austin High School, where she laid the foundation for her strong work ethic. As a teenager, she worked diligently in the cotton fields and sold watermelons to earn extra money. Her industrious nature led her to a job with a watchmaker in downtown Austin, where she sometimes received watches as payment. This early experience honed her meticulous attention to detail, a trait that served her well throughout her life.
Her career path eventually led her to the IRS, where she excelled as a tax examiner and rose to the rank of a respected supervisor. Alice's professional achievements were a source of pride for her family and an inspiration to those who worked alongside her.
After retiring, Alice's unwavering commitment to service shone brightly as she and her husband, A. H. "Buck" Benney, dedicated six years to volunteering with Child Evangelism in
Warrenton, Missouri, in the late '80s and early '90s. Her passion for nurturing young minds extended to her role in teaching the youth at Friendship Baptist Church and her faithful membership at the Baptist Church of Driftwood in her later years.
Alice's volunteerism was not confined to religious endeavors; she also gave her time generously to the Dripping Springs Library, the Dripping Springs Elementary School Library, and the Chamber of Commerce. Her 25 years of outstanding dedication and service did not go unnoticed, as she was honored with an award that celebrated her commitment to her community.
